Is life easier for attractive women? Many believe they enjoy certain perks due to their looks, but it's not all smooth sailing.
Undeniably, beauty can offer advantages. Attractive women often receive preferential treatment, especially from men. Whether in a retail store, restaurant, or workplace, good looks can sometimes tip the balance in their favor. They're often more successful in landing jobs and promotions and might even get away with minor infractions like speeding?"though that can also require a touch of charm. Certain career paths, such as modeling, are predominantly open to those who meet society's beauty standards.
However, there are challenges as well. Attractive women face many of the same issues as everyone else?"and more. While finding dates might be easy, securing a committed relationship can be tougher. Many men feel intimidated and hesitate to approach them. Those who are confident enough might view these women merely as trophies rather than potential partners, leading to temporary, rather than meaningful, connections.
Moreover, many attractive women struggle with self-esteem, often questioning their beauty despite frequent compliments. When men shy away due to intimidation, it can be a blow to their confidence. Rejection, or even the absence of initial contact, can affect anyone's ego. Numerous women who are both beautiful inside and out find it challenging to secure marriage or a lasting relationship. Look around, and you'll notice many couples consist of average-looking women and men, rather than strikingly beautiful pairings.
While some attractive women leverage their looks to their advantage, occasionally crossing into arrogance or egotism, it's essential to remember that these traits are not exclusive to the beautiful. People of all appearances can be self-centered. A confident, attractive woman isn't necessarily conceited. We should all keep this in mind to avoid stereotypes and appreciate individuals for who they truly are.
